#f1c02c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1c02c is composed of 94.5% red, 75.3%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.3% magenta, 81.7%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#f1c02c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#e38100.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f1c02c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1c02c has RGB values of R:241, G:192,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.82,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15843372.

Shades and Tints of #f1c02c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0701 is the darkest color, while #fefc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f1c02c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92908b is the less saturated color, while #fac423 is the most saturated one.
